@import url('reset.css');
body {
					background-color: #FFF;
					margin: 0 auto;
					width: 950px;
					}
#header 			{
							margin: 0 auto;
							position: relative;
							}
#header img	{
							margin-left: 125px;
							margin-top: 20px;
						}
a
{
	text-decoration: none;
}
a:hover{
	color: #000;
}

#studio	{
				position: relative;
				text-align: center;
				list-style: none;
				margin-top: 20px;
				margin-bottom: 20px;
				}
#studio	ul {
				list-style-type: circle;
				float: right;
				font-size: 18px;
				text-align: left;
				line-height: 200%;
				margin-top: 20px;
				color: #666666;
				}
#studio ul li .circle	{
				list-style-type: circle;
				}
#studio img	{
				margin: 10px 0 10px 0;
				float: left;
				}
#powrot	{
				margin: 0 auto;
				position: relative;
				}
#powrot img	{
				margin: 500px 0 0 400px;
				}
#navi		{
				position: relative;
				margin: 30px 0 50px 0;
				text-align: left;
				clear: both;
				height: 40px;
				}		
#navi ul	{
				list-style: none;
				margin: -10px 0 0 70px;
				font-family: arial;
				font-size: 13pt;
				height: 40px;
				width: 820px;
				
					}
#navi li	{
				padding: 0;
				margin: 0 15px 20px 0;
				display: inline;
				color: red;
					}
#navi img	{
					width: 30px;
					height: 30px;
					}
#navi li	a {
				color: #666666;
				letter-spacing: 1.5px;
				padding: 10px 0 10px 0;
					}
#navi ul ul	{
					position: absolute;
					display: none;
					top: 10px;
					left: 6em;
					}
#navi ul.lev1 li.submenu:hover ul.lev2
						{
						display: block;
						}
#navi ul.lev1	{
						padding: 5px 0 5px 0;
											}
#navi ul.lev2	{
						top: 2em;
						position: absolute;
						left: 210px;
						margin-top: 2px;
											}
#navi img	{
					float: right;
					margin-right: 5px;
					margin-top: 2px;
					}
#navi a:hover	{
					color: #CCCCCC;
							}
#navi a:link, a:visited		{
						text-decoration: none;
						background-color: transparent;
						}							
#stopka			{
						position: relative;
						top: 60px;
						width: 100%;
						text-align: center;
						}
#stopka p		{
						font-family: 'times new roman'; 
						font-size: 10pt;
						text-align: center;
						margin-top: 20px;
						margin-bottom: 10px;
						color: #88674d;
						}
#stopka a	{
					color: #88674d;
							}
#stopka a:hover	{
					color: #a59285;
							}
#stopka a:link, a:visited		{
						text-decoration: none;
						background-color: transparent;
						}
#foto	{
			position: relative;
			width: 950px;
			height: 600px;
			margin: 0 auto;
			z-index: 4;
			clear: both;
			}
#foto img	{
			margin-bottom: 100px;
			border-radius: 10px 10px 10px 10px;
					}
#foto .nizej	{
			margin-bottom: 0px;
					}
#opis	{
			position: relative;
			width: 700px;
			height: 400px;
			margin: 0 auto;
			margin-top: -150px;
			background: #FFFFFF;
			border-radius: 10px 10px 10px 10px;
			z-index: 10;
			}
#opis p	{
				color: red;
				text-align: justify;
				padding: 20px;
				font-size: 20px;
				line-height: 200%;
				text-indent: 50px;
				font-family: arial;
				color: #666666;
				}
#opis h1	{
				text-align: center;
				font-size: 30px;
				padding: 20px 0 0 0;
				margin-top: 20px;
				margin-bottom: 20px;
				font-family: arial;
				color: #666666;
					}
#opis1	{
			position: relative;
			width: 700px;
			height: 400px;
			margin: 0 auto;
			margin-top: 300px;
			background: #FFFFFF;
			border-radius: 10px 10px 10px 10px;
			z-index: 10;
			}
#opis1 p	{
				line-height: 140%;
				color: red;
				text-align: justify;
				padding: 20px;
				font-size: 20px;
				text-indent: 50px;
				font-family: arial;
				color: #666666;
				}
#opis1 h1	{
				text-align: center;
				font-size: 30px;
				padding: 20px 0 0 0;
				margin-top: 10px;
				margin-bottom: 20px;
				font-family: arial;
				color: #666666;
					}
#opis1 li	{
				margin-bottom: 4px;
				text-align: center;
				font-size: 1.3em;
				font-family: arial;
				color: #666666;
				list-style-type: none;
					}
#opis1 .srodek	{
				line-height: 200%;
				padding-top: 50px;
					}
div.pic	{
				position: relative;
				margin: 0 auto;
				float: left;
				height: 120px;
				width: 180px;
				margin: 15px 5px 25px;
				padding: 0;
				background: #f9f1ea;
				}
div.pic img	{
				border: none;
						}
div.ls img {
				height: 120px;
				width: 180px;
				margin: 0px 0;
					}
div.pt img	{
					height: 195px;
					width: 138px;
					margin: 0 28px;
					}
div.pic ul	{
					list-style: none;
					text-align: center;
					font-family: arial;
					font-size: 15px;
					color: #666666;
					Letter-spacing: 2px;
					margin-top: -2px;
					padding: 0;
						}